From 014504ae0b16edc6a370ec07c2bffb41377999b2 Mon Sep 17 00:00:00 2001 From: Ivar Fatland Date: Tue, 30 Dec 2025 12:21:39 +0100 Subject: [PATCH] sql syntax highlighting in golang --- nvim/.config/nvim/queries/go/injections.scm |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/nvim/.config/nvim/queries/go/injections.scm b/nvim/.config/nvim/queries/go/injections.scm index f8396a4..14d64f4 100644 --- a/nvim/.config/nvim/queries/go/injections.scm +++ b/nvim/.config/nvim/queries/go/injections.scm @@ -3,5 +3,14 @@ (interpreted_string_literal_content) @package (#eq? @package "C")))) (#set! - injection.language + "c")) + +(call_expression + function: + (selector_expression + field: (field_identifier) @_ident)(#any-of? @_ident "Exec") + arguments: ( + (argument_list (raw_string_literal (raw_string_literal_content) @injection.content))) + (#set! injection.language "sql") + )